NA3 DORII: Deployment of Remote Instrumentation Infrastructure Matteo Lanati EUCENTRE (European Centre for Training and Research in Earthquake Engineering) NA3 Progress Report Athens AHM, 11 – 13 March 2009
List of DORII applications Network-Centric Seismic Simulations: NCSS Earthquake Early Warning System: EEWS
Collaboration diagram of application NCSS 1 Load data heigth, width, orientation, center of gravity, constraints and material desciption 2 Apply a force and measure the displacement: f = kx 3 Reverse problem(drift control) x = k -1 F 4 Compare f and F threshold Greater than 5 Next displ. if any Smaller than
IE/IM deployment IE installed with certificates and security IM written for the following instruments Load cell Displacement sensors (strain gauges) Hydraulic valve Issue: need for synchronization, solved with Singleton object Next Step: IPv6?
VCR Official DORII VCR Elettra BDII Problems encountered: Resource explorer (tree view), solved? Next steps: Applications and scripts Use tunnel for cameras Additional component to simplify usage Deploy our own VCR
CE Porting of VB code to C Run successfully on the grid through the VCR Performance comparison
CE Porting of VB code to C Run successfully on the grid through the VCR Performance comparison Issues: Long double variables Static compiling Best Fitting Time consuming
CE Porting of VB code to C Run successfully on the grid through the VCR Performance comparison Issues Next steps / open problems Complete porting: rewrite everything? Start pseudo-dynamic application
VO Catch-all DORII VO Key users identified: Lab Technician IT staff member Developer/Scientist
Detailed task list for Developers /Scientists 1.Registration 2.Login 3.Credential Management 4.Select Eucentre's IE element
Detailed task list for Developers /Scientists 1.Apply the force to the specimen using hydraulic valve IM 2.Check the force using the load cell IM
Detailed task list for Developers /Scientists 1.Start the synchronous acquisition 2.Repeat 5 – 6 until completing the cycle test
Detailed task list for Developers /Scientists 1.Possible interaction with other users 2.Stop the acquisition 3.Data movement, if needed 4.Launch the job (filtering and computation) 5.Collect data 6.Log out
Detailed task list for Technicians 1.Registration 2.Login 3.Credential Management 4.Select Eucentre's IE element 5.Select load cell 6.Check data for safety reason 7.Possible interaction with other users 8.Launch filtering job 9.Data collection 10.Log out
List of DORII applications Network-Centric Seismic Simulations: NCSS Earthquake Early Warning System: EEWS
Earthquake Early Warning System: post-event Change of perspective: Shake Maps and Risk Maps Def: shaking effect on the ground Def: risk of collapse Magnitude/ epicenter Vulnerability curves Damage assessment Rescue coordination Buildings database Simulations
EEWS, IM overview Seismic sensors Nanometrics Naqserver... UDP, compressed data Instrument Manager TCP, compressed or uncompressed data Subscribe: - data - state of health - event / trigger
Status of the VCR: VCR installed and configured for local tests. DORII official VCR ok Status of the VCR personalisation not yet personalized Status of the IE Basic Java library to retrieve data from Nanometrics Naqserver (raw, time series, compressed) Status of IE personalisation (IM implementation) Not started Status of CE (porting of the application code) C code available (Windows) Status of the SE (connection with the IE) See NCSS Status of the collective behaviour (workflow and connection of components) Not yet defined EEWS, status
Thank you for your attention